Personal data William David Kittrell KB 81 FgmcFLBu 5 "Willie" 

  • Also known as Willie D..
  • He was born on 5 Jun 1878 or 19 Jun 1879* in Macon or Chilton County, Alabama.Source 1
  • He died on July 8, 1945 in Groveland, Lake County, Florida, he was 66 years old.
  • He is buried in Greenwood Cemetery, Groveland, Lake County, Florida.
  • A child of William Archie James Kittrell and Alice Duncan
  • This information was last updated on October 16, 2011.

Household of William David Kittrell KB 81 FgmcFLBu 5 "Willie"

(1) He is married to Bulah (Beulah) Eugenie Kelley.

They got married on March 25, 1897 at Elmore County, Alabama, he was 18 years old.Source 1


Child(ren):

  1. Ora Lee Kittrell  1898-1972 


(2) He is married to Claudia Elizabeth Sanders.

They got married on November 28, 1904 at Elmore County, Alabama, he was 25 years old.Source 1


Child(ren):


The couple are divorced.


(3) He is married to Sarah Alvaniah Whitaker.

They got married on November 21, 1922 at Lee County, Alabama, he was 43 years old.Source 1

Ephraim & Stella Carrie (TINSLEY) SANDERS children (all born Elmore Co.) were: Walter, Aug 1890, - Nov 1962; Ida M.,Sep 1892 AL - 1980/9; Johnanthan T. "JT", Nov 1894; Valera M., Jan 1897 - Aug 1979; Elvin, Apr 1899 - Jan 1975; Willie B., Dec 1901 - Dec 1995, FL , m. Ernest TODD Sr.; Nona Leah, Jan 1905 - Nov 1981, AL, m. John Alfred HOLCOMBE; Ephraim Alfonso, Jul1907 - Aug 1969, AL, m. Mary Sue ROBINSON; Vivian Mildred, Dec 1911 - Jul 1982, AL, m. Carl Frederick FISCHER; Claudia Elizabeth, Aug 1888 - Feb 1976, B'ham, AL, m. Wm. David KITTRELL. Wm. David KITTRELL was the son of Wm. A. J. KITRELL, 1847-1928 and Alice DUNCAN, 1844-1885, the daughter of John DUNCAN and Elizabeth WAITES.Wm. David & Claudia Kittrell had four daughters: Pauline Eugene, 1906, m. Cecil Clay MARCUS; Inez Hester, 1908, m. Robert A. MCELROY; Wilhelmina Vernon, 1910, m. Woodson Turner PAGE; Miriam Lucile, 1913, m. Hardy C. ROWLAND
